Differences
This shows you the differences between two versions of the page.
Both sides previous revision Previous revision Next revision | Previous revision | ||
en:c1_enhancement_gpio40_on_android [2015/05/07 14:27] odroid |
en:c1_enhancement_gpio40_on_android [2016/04/25 09:57] codewalker |
||
---|---|---|---|
Line 16: | Line 16: | ||
[[https://github.com/codewalkerster/example-wiringPi]] | [[https://github.com/codewalkerster/example-wiringPi]] | ||
<code> | <code> | ||
- | $ git clone https://github.com/codewalkerster/example-wiringPi | + | $ git clone https://github.com/codewalkerster/example-wiringPi -b odroidc |
</code> | </code> | ||
Line 24: | Line 24: | ||
$ cd jni | $ cd jni | ||
$ ndk-build | $ ndk-build | ||
- | Android NDK: WARNING: APP_PLATFORM android-19 is larger than android:minSdkVersion 16 in /media/codewalker/92fc070a-3bc1-43e0-af27-03d08ba9dd3e/home/codewalker/workspace/example-wiringPi/AndroidManifest.xml | + | Android NDK: WARNING: APP_PLATFORM android-19 is larger than android:minSdkVersion 16 in /media/codewalker/projects/wiringpi/android/example-wiringPi_c/AndroidManifest.xml |
[armeabi] Compile thumb : wiringPi <= wiringPi.c | [armeabi] Compile thumb : wiringPi <= wiringPi.c | ||
- | /media/codewalker/92fc070a-3bc1-43e0-af27-03d08ba9dd3e/home/codewalker/workspace/example-wiringPi/jni/wiringPi/wiringPi.c:147:0: warning: "PAGE_SIZE" redefined [enabled by default] | + | /media/codewalker/projects/wiringpi/android/example-wiringPi_c/jni/wiringPi/wiringPi.c:147:0: warning: "PAGE_SIZE" redefined |
#define PAGE_SIZE (4*1024) | #define PAGE_SIZE (4*1024) | ||
^ | ^ | ||
- | In file included from /home/codewalker/projects/android-ndk-r10d/platforms/android-21/arch-arm/usr/include/signal.h:34:0, | + | In file included from /home/codewalker/projects/android-ndk-r11b/platforms/android-21/arch-arm/usr/include/sys/ucontext.h:33:0, |
- | from /home/codewalker/projects/android-ndk-r10d/platforms/android-21/arch-arm/usr/include/poll.h:34, | + | from /home/codewalker/projects/android-ndk-r11b/platforms/android-21/arch-arm/usr/include/signal.h:51, |
- | from /media/codewalker/92fc070a-3bc1-43e0-af27-03d08ba9dd3e/home/codewalker/workspace/example-wiringPi/jni/wiringPi/wiringPi.c:59: | + | from /home/codewalker/projects/android-ndk-r11b/platforms/android-21/arch-arm/usr/include/poll.h:34, |
- | /home/codewalker/projects/android-ndk-r10d/platforms/android-21/arch-arm/usr/include/limits.h:119:0: note: this is the location of the previous definition | + | from /media/codewalker/projects/wiringpi/android/example-wiringPi_c/jni/wiringPi/wiringPi.c:59: |
+ | /home/codewalker/projects/android-ndk-r11b/platforms/android-21/arch-arm/usr/include/sys/user.h:37:0: note: this is the location of the previous definition | ||
#define PAGE_SIZE 4096 | #define PAGE_SIZE 4096 | ||
^ | ^ | ||
- | /media/codewalker/92fc070a-3bc1-43e0-af27-03d08ba9dd3e/home/codewalker/workspace/example-wiringPi/jni/wiringPi/wiringPi.c: In function 'interruptHandler': | + | /media/codewalker/projects/wiringpi/android/example-wiringPi_c/jni/wiringPi/wiringPi.c: In function 'interruptHandler': |
- | /media/codewalker/92fc070a-3bc1-43e0-af27-03d08ba9dd3e/home/codewalker/workspace/example-wiringPi/jni/wiringPi/wiringPi.c:1865:7: warning: return makes pointer from integer without a cast [enabled by default] | + | /media/codewalker/projects/wiringpi/android/example-wiringPi_c/jni/wiringPi/wiringPi.c:2263:7: warning: return makes pointer from integer without a cast |
return wiringPiFailure (WPI_FATAL, "wiringPiISR: wiringPi has not been initialised. Unable to continue.\n") ; | return wiringPiFailure (WPI_FATAL, "wiringPiISR: wiringPi has not been initialised. Unable to continue.\n") ; | ||
^ | ^ | ||
Line 76: | Line 77: | ||
[armeabi] SharedLibrary : libwpi_android.so | [armeabi] SharedLibrary : libwpi_android.so | ||
[armeabi] Install : libwpi_android.so => libs/armeabi/libwpi_android.so | [armeabi] Install : libwpi_android.so => libs/armeabi/libwpi_android.so | ||
- | [~/workspace/example-wiringPi/jni]$ | + | [~/projects/wiringpi/android/example-wiringPi_c/jni]$ |
</code> | </code> | ||